Johann 58
Gesina 46
Lambert 22
Hille 19
Alberdine 17
Eberdine 14
Berend 8
Gesina 6
Minna 5
Jan 2 (appears deceased by the 1860 census)
Jan 45
Johann would be born in 1799 which matches what I have for the birthdate of Hillegien's father Jan Harm. He's listed with Gesina (assume 2nd wife)on the ship manifest at the right age and they are together in 1860 and 1870 census. All of their children are accounted for one way or the other except Jan who I believe died before the 1860 census. He is then buried next to Gesina (and Berend and in front of the Zaalmink plot) but his death date/age don't jive (since it says he's 70 and should be about 78). Lambertus and Hilligien are the only 2 children that I've found that don't list Gezina as their mother - they list Everdina. I have linked Alberdina and Everdina to Everdina also due to dates of birth when Everdina was still living.
Brother of Geesje Mepjans Rutgers Brower
The "other" John Mepjans is Johann's brother according to research I had done. He is buried in the Joldersma plot across from Jan Harm and Gesina and his death is listed at age 61 which would make his birth in 1812 which jives with Jan aged 45 on the ship. He and his wife Fanny are together in the 1860 and 1870 census (daughter Helen/Ellen who married Cornelius Joldersma) is listed in 1870 census but not 1860 even though all records show her birth in 1859. Fanny is in the 1880 and 1900 census with Helen. Her death certificate lists her burial here but I don't recall seeing a marker.
Just discovered several other siblings that lived in Drenthe, Netherlands - via his sister Harmina Mepjans Overbergen I found his nephew Lambertus Overbergen that came to America, settling in Iowa.
